Transaction 562441faa737213028b25c5ff681143b3a592fb5855683541089bcf95a048e9a
1 Input
1 Output
-
562441faa737213028b25c5ff681143b3a592fb5855683541089bcf95a048e9a:0
- value
- 4556661
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 96bdd07cd6d3a6a620e793ecdad88c914e6c825d OP_EQUAL
- address
- 3FS4frWPL6FLVbqCrSfZoCx8tHN7vxAG88